Tulsa, Okla.
-- The Oral Robert's University women's soccer team got a strong
showing from a pair of freshmen en route to a 3-0 victory over
previously Portland State Friday night at the ORU Soccer Complex. A
pair of second-half goals by forward Jessica Kellogg (Tulsa, Okla.)
and goalkeeper Kellie Fenton's first career shutout propelled the
Golden Eagles to their first victory of the season.
After a scoreless first-half, ORU (1-2) came out of the gate strong
in the second and proved to be too much for the Vikings (2-1) to
handle. Kellogg scored her first goal on the night in the 61st
minute, as fellow freshman Lindsey Ruisch found her streaking
across the middle of the box. Just ten minutes later Kellogg netted
her third goal of the season, a point-blank shot off a deflected
attempt by Jodi Kirkhuff (Tulsa, Okla.).
Those two goals were more than enough for Fenton, as she recorded
six saves on the way to her first career shutout. Fenton and the
Golden Eagle defense limited the Vikings to only 12 shots for the
entire game.
Kirkhuff put the game way out of reach at the game's 83:38 mark,
knocking in her first goal of the year off a cross by teammate Kris
Bramlett (Tulsa, Okla.).
